|  | 
 
| 这两天把甲骨文的arm用起来了,装了docker,整了个uptimekuma当监控使, 结果弄完之后,在面板里设置反代,
 然后进去就提示
 “lost connection to the socket server”
 之前看过这个,就按照以前的办法,Google了一下,把反代配置改成了:
 
 复制代码location / {
    proxy_set_header   X-Real-IP $remote_addr;
    proxy_set_header   X-Forwarded-For $proxy_add_x_forwarded_for;
    proxy_pass         http://localhost:3001/;
    proxy_http_version 1.1;
    proxy_set_header   Upgrade $http_upgrade;
    proxy_set_header   Connection "upgrade";
  }
结果刷新过后,发现还是提示lost connection to the socket server
 Google了半天,找了一圈也没弄明白到底什么情况,清除了cloudflare的缓存,使用开发模式,依然没修复,
 
 Google的答案有:
 去Cloudflare里的网络里启用websocket,试了,无效
 修改最低tls版本为1.0,试了,无效
 
 找到了GitHub这个issue
 https://github.com/louislam/uptime-kuma/issues/2067
 但是没找到解决方案,看了下,好像最新的也有人遇到这个情况,但是他们都是监控项太多了,而我设置的docker只是安装完了,压根没开始用就提示这个。
 
 不知道有没有大佬遇到这种情况。
  | 
 |